4A Centre for Contemporary Asian Art is an initiative of the Asian Australian Artistsโ€™ Association (4A), a non-profit organisation established in 1996 to present and promote the work of Asian and Asian-Australian artists. This organisation was established by a group of artists who were keen to address the cultural contribution of Asian migration to Australia and to develop Asian and Australian cultural relations.
